The school prioritizes social and emotional well-being through its pastoral care program. This includes support from trained staff, private counseling sessions, school-wide assemblies, mentoring and guidance programs, and parent-teacher meetings. Fairview also fosters a community atmosphere to promote a sense of belonging and empowers students by creating a safe environment where they can take risks and make informed choices, aligning with the IB Learner Profile attributes of "Caring" and "Balanced."

The school offers an English Support Programme (ESP) specifically designed to help non-native English speakers overcome language barriers and excel in their studies. They recognize and address varying English language abilities through differentiated programs and remedial classes to ensure students can fully access the IB curriculum.

Fairview Education (the charity governing Fairview International School) has a comprehensive Safeguarding and Child Protection Policy. This policy outlines their moral and statutory responsibility to safeguard and promote the welfare, health, and safety of all pupils. It includes a Code of Conduct for all adults working with students and clear procedures for reporting and addressing any concerns or allegations of abuse.
Fairview International School in Kuala Lumpur, established in 1978, serves as the flagship campus of the Fairview network. It provides a continuous International Baccalaureate (IB) curriculum for students aged 4 to 18, encompassing the Primary Years Programme (PYP) for elementary students, the Middle Years Programme (MYP) for secondary, and the Diploma Programme (DP) for pre-university students. The school boasts an impressive 100% pass rate for its IB Diploma Programme. Facilities include a football field, basketball court, swimming pool, badminton courts, and dedicated science and technology labs. A distinctive feature is the Falcon Programme, designed to build character, independence, and courage, integrating with activities like international expeditions and the Duke of Edinburgh International Award.
